Why Urban Tiny Forests?

In our asphalt, concrete and glass dominated urban and suburban areas environmental issues are rapidly increasing.

This causes heat stress, increased health issues, flooding, loss of biodiversity, air pollution, and noise pollution.

Introducing Tiny Forest 

A Tiny Forest is a dense fast-growing woodland, based on an established forest management method developed in the 1970s by Dr. Akira Miyawaki.

Gradually converting lawns, brownfields, or contaminated land within our dense cities and suburban settlements into an URBAN TINY FOREST is an act of actively addressing our increasing environmental issues.

It is simple, effective, and affordable for everybody.
